Danielle Rose

Trainee Solicitor

 

Danielle is a trainee solicitor in the Property Department. She deals with a range of property transactions including freehold and leasehold sales and purchases, re-mortgages, transfers of equity, right to buy and purchase of freehold reversion. She also assists the Litigation Department with property disputes.

Danielle provides practical advice, guidance and support to her clients throughout each stage of the transaction. She always does all she can to ensure the matter proceeds smoothly and without delay. She drafts and reviews legal documents, reports to her clients on the title to the property as well as any risks or liabilities involved and deals with the requirements of lenders.

She liaises with clients as to proposed dates for completion and deals with exchanges of contract and reports to mortgage lenders. Following completion, she arranges for registration of new ownership at the Land Registry.
